Marine who lost leg returns home to warm welcome

More than 100 people welcomed home Marine Lance Corporal Corey Szucs in Surfside Beach Wednesday night. Szucs is returning from combat in Afghanistan, where he lost his leg.

The Marine has been at Walter Reed Hospital since last September and will not be released until later this fall. Although he was offered a medical discharge, he turned it down.

The welcome home was organized in part by the Blue Star Mothers. County Councilman Paul Price, a retired U.S. Marine, attended the event, and presented Corporal Szucs with flags that have flown over the Horry County, state, and federal government buildings.

Szucs is also celebrating his 21st birthday while at home on leave.
